The PS 261 Library is Back in Full Swing!
I am very excited to announce that the PS 261 library has come back to life! My
name is Danielle Taylor Brocco and I will be the librarian this year. This is
my sixth year here at PS 261 in which I have taught fourth grade, Kindergarten
and Library.
Classes will be held for grades Kindergarten through Fifth. Even if your child
is not scheduled to come regularly with their class there will be plenty of
opportunities for your child to come and visit the school library.Each day there is an Open Access period in which teachers can bring their classes in to check out books, conduct research or use the Smart board for lessons. There will also be a time between 8-8:30 AM when children can come and check out books or simply relax with a good book before their big day begins. Not only will I hold library classes but I will also organize school wide literacy events. Our first literacy event will be: Characters on Parade. This fantastic event will take place on Halloween day, October 31st. Children will be able to dress up as a character from one of their favorite books. A school parade will take place and prizes will be awarded. Check out Literacy Corner where literacy events for the school and in the neighborhood will be posted in the Main Hallway.
